Enhanced Security TV Cabinet : Protecting Patients

In healthcare settings, ensuring patient safety is paramount. Hospitals and facilities are continually seeking innovative solutions to prevent harm and promote a secure environment. One often overlooked area is the potential for ligature risk associated with traditional TV cabinets. Common TV cabinets can present a threat due to their exposed hardware, such as handles and mounting brackets. These components can be used by patients to cause harm, posing a serious safety concern.

To address this critical issue, healthcare providers are increasingly turning to secure TV cabinets. These specialized cabinets incorporate preventative measures that minimize the risk of ligature use. Commonly, these features include reinforced construction. By eliminating access to potential ligature points, these cabinets create a protective environment for patients. Individuals are able to enjoy the benefits of television and other entertainment options while being protected from potential harm.

Safeguard Accidental Injury: Secure Television Enclosures

Television units can be heavy and unwieldy, posing a risk of collisions if not properly secured. Young children are especially vulnerable to trauma from crashing televisions. To reduce these hazards, be certain your television is securely fixed to a sturdy wall or support. Regularly inspect the fasteners to ensure they are tight and working. Consider installing safety straps or anchors for added protection.

  • Position your television on a low, stable surface.
  • Keep cords and wires out of reach to avoid tripping hazards.
  • Educate children about the dangers of playing with televisions.
